Greek Restaurant

Hibiscus Cafe
Business Area
Greek Restaurant in Wichita Falls, TX
TX
Wichita Falls
United States of America
Shish Kebab
Business Area
Shish Kebab in Tucson, AZ
AZ
Tucson
United States of America
South Street Souvlaki
Business Area
Greek Restaurant in Philadelphia, PA
PA
Philadelphia
United States of America